Argentina's preparation for the upcoming Rugby Championship has been dented further with three more players tested positive for Covid-19.

The news follows after Argentine Rugby Union had already revealed 11 players and four support staff were tested positive for novel coronavirus in which two players - full-back Emiliano Boffelli and winger Bautista Delguy - have returned back to the squad after recovery.

The latest to join the list for positive cases are Julian Montoya, Sebastian Cancelliere and Domingo Miotti and they will now face isolation along with their close contacts.

A statement released by the board confirmed that 33 players are ready for contact training.

"There are now 33 players who are able to engage in physical activity," read the statement.

Last week head coach Mario Ledesma along with assistant coaches Nicolas Fernandez Miranda and Juan Martin Fernandez Lobbe also returned a positive result for Covid-19.

The Rugby Championship is scheduled to kick-off from 7th November with Australia being the host country.
